•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

iplweb / bpp / ba6f9e1f-4683-40a1-aae1-40dd0fcb64e3

25 Aug 2025 06:57PM UTC coverage: 43.284% (+0.6%) from 42.715%
ba6f9e1f-4683-40a1-aae1-40dd0fcb64e3

push

circleci

mpasternak
Merge branch 'release/v202508.1208'

77 of 961 new or added lines in 27 files covered. (8.01%)

731 existing lines in 54 files now uncovered.

17273 of 39906 relevant lines covered (43.28%)

0.78 hits per line

Source File
Press 'n' to go to next uncovered line, 'b' for previous

27.59
src/bpp/tests/test_admin/test_helpers.py
UNCOV
1
import pytest
1✔
UNCOV
2
from django.urls import reverse
1✔
UNCOV
3
from model_bakery import baker
1✔
4

UNCOV
5
from bpp.models import Wydawnictwo_Ciagle
1✔
6

7

UNCOV
8
@pytest.mark.django_db
1✔
UNCOV
9
def test_poszukaj_duplikatu_pola_www_i_ewentualnie_zmien_prosty(
1✔
10
    wydawnictwo_ciagle, admin_app, zrodlo
11
):
12
    wydawnictwo_ciagle.www = "https://onet.pl/"
×
13
    wydawnictwo_ciagle.save()
×
14

15
    drugie_ciagle = baker.make(Wydawnictwo_Ciagle, zrodlo=zrodlo)
×
16

17
    res = admin_app.get(
×
18
        reverse("admin:bpp_wydawnictwo_ciagle_change", args=(drugie_ciagle.pk,))
19
    )
20
    res.forms["wydawnictwo_ciagle_form"]["www"] = "https://onet.pl/"
×
21
    res = res.forms["wydawnictwo_ciagle_form"].submit().maybe_follow()
×
22
    drugie_ciagle.refresh_from_db()
×
23

24
    assert drugie_ciagle.www
×
25
    assert wydawnictwo_ciagle.www
×
26
    assert drugie_ciagle.www != wydawnictwo_ciagle.www
×
27

28
    assert "Aby uniknąć zdublowania".encode() in res.content
×
29

30

UNCOV
31
@pytest.mark.django_db
1✔
UNCOV
32
def test_poszukaj_duplikatu_pola_www_i_ewentualnie_zmien_alternatywa(
1✔
33
    wydawnictwo_ciagle, admin_app, zrodlo
34
):
35
    wydawnictwo_ciagle.www = "https://onet.pl/"
×
36
    wydawnictwo_ciagle.save()
×
37

38
    drugie_ciagle = baker.make(
×
39
        Wydawnictwo_Ciagle, zrodlo=zrodlo, www="https://onet.pl/"
40
    )
41

42
    res = admin_app.get(
×
43
        reverse("admin:bpp_wydawnictwo_ciagle_change", args=(drugie_ciagle.pk,))
44
    )
45
    res = res.forms["wydawnictwo_ciagle_form"].submit().maybe_follow()
×
46
    drugie_ciagle.refresh_from_db()
×
47

48
    assert drugie_ciagle.www
×
49
    assert wydawnictwo_ciagle.www
×
50
    assert drugie_ciagle.www != wydawnictwo_ciagle.www
×
51
    assert "Aby uniknąć zdublowania".encode() in res.content
×
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c